The master Christopher Nolan, who conquered the Academy with 'Oppenheimer', has now turned his eyes to ancient Greece. His ambitious work 'The Odyssey' has released its first trailer with overwhelming visuals, rising as the most anticipated film of 2026.

On the 23rd (Korean time), Universal Pictures simultaneously released the 2-minute first trailer of 'The Odyssey' worldwide on the 22nd. Based on Homer's epic, this film depicts Odysseus's perilous journey home over 10 years after the Trojan War.

◆ "This is the modern myth"... Filmed 100% in IMAX

The released trailer captures Odysseus's journey through the majestic interior of the Trojan Horse, rough seas, and mysterious caves with breathtaking scale. In an interview with Empire, Nolan stated, "I wanted to realize a mythological story like Ray Harryhausen's classic masterpieces with modern budgets and technology." To achieve this, he took the unprecedented step of filming the entire runtime with IMAX film cameras. The length of the 70mm film used for filming amounts to 610 km (2 million feet).

◆ From Matt Damon to Tom Holland... 'Crazy Lineup'

The protagonist Odysseus is played by Nolan's persona Matt Damon, while his wife Penelope is portrayed by Anne Hathaway. Additionally, top Hollywood stars including Tom Holland, Robert Pattinson, Zendaya, and Charlize Theron are all participating, reminiscent of a 'war of the stars'.

◆ Production cost of 350 billion... The box office storm has already begun

This project, with a total production cost of 250 million dollars (approximately 350 billion won), was filmed over 91 days across five countries including Morocco, Greece, and Iceland. Anticipation is already being proven by numbers. Last summer, pre-sale tickets opened in some IMAX theaters and were sold out in an instant, totaling 25,000 tickets. Universal Pictures expressed confidence, stating, "A masterpiece that even Homer would be proud of, spanning generations."

'The Odyssey' is set to be released in theaters worldwide on July 17, 2026.
